11336685 has 16 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 18181824. Its totient is φ = 6031872.
The previous prime is 11336683. The next prime is 11336687. The reversal of 11336685 is 58663311.
It is an interprime number because it is at equal distance from previous prime (11336683) and next prime (11336687).
It is not a de Polignac number, because 11336685 - 21 = 11336683 is a prime.
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(11336683) by changing a digit.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(17)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 15 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 9534 + ... + 10656.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(1136364).
Almost surely, 211336685 is an apocalyptic number.
11336685 is a gapful number since it is divisible by the number (15) formed by its first and last digit.
It is an amenable number.
11336685 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(6845139).
11336685 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
11336685 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 1804.
The product of its digits is 12960, while the sum is 33.
The square root of 11336685 is about 3366.9994059994. Note that the first 3 decimals coincide. The cubic root of 11336685 is about 224.6442774089.
Adding to 11336685 its reverse (58663311), we get a palindrome (69999996).
It can be divided in two parts, 11336 and 685, that added together give a palindrome (12021).
The spelling of 11336685 in words is "eleven million, three hundred thirty-six thousand, six hundred eighty-five".
